Structural foundation repair services involve assessing and add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ically include evaluating the current condition of the foundation, identifying signs of damage such as cracks, uneven settling, or shifting, and implementing appropriate repair methods. The process may involve techniques like under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ization to reinforce the structure and prevent further deterioration. The goal is to restore the foundation’s strength and ensure the safety and durability of the property.
These repair services help resolve common problems associated with foundation failure, such as u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. Over time, soil movement, moisture fluctuations, or poor initial construction can cause the foundation to shift or settle unevenly. Addressing these issues promptly can prevent more extensive damage to the building’s structure, reduce repair costs in the long run, and maintain the property’s value and safety.
Properties that typically require foundation repair services include residential homes, especially those with basements or crawl spaces, as well as commercial buildings and multi-unit complexes. Older structures are more prone to foundation issues due to aging materials and shifting soils. Additionally, properties built on expansive clay soils or in areas with significant moisture variation are more likely to experience foundation problems. The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Burlington,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Costs - Typical expenses for fo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may cost closer to $2,000, while extensive underpinning could exceed $10,000. Local pros can provide estimates based on specific needs.
Pier and Beam Repair - Repair costs for pier and beam foundations generally fall between $1,500 and $4,500. The price varies with the size of the structure and the severity of issues like sagging or shifting. Contact local contractors for detailed assessments.
Crack Repair and Reinforcement - Filling cracks and reinforcing foundations typically costs from $500 to $2,500. Small cracks may require minimal work, while larger or multiple cracks could increase the price. Local service providers can evaluate the scope of repairs needed.
Cost Factors - The overall cost depends on factors such as soil conditions, foundation size, and repair method. Prices can vary significantly, with some projects costing less than $1,000 and others exceeding $15,000. Consulting local experts can help determine specific costs for individual situations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
